Excise duty rate change: tariff table amended to redefine goods eligible for concessionary treatment without cenvat credit. Amendments to the Central Excise notification, under section 5A, modify the Table governing goods eligible for a concessionary effective duty rate when cenvat credit is not availed by inserting a tariff entry for gloves specially designed for sports, omitting an existing serial entry at serial number 63, inserting an entry for polyester staple fibre or filament yarn manufactured from plastic scrap or waste, substituting the description for sewing machines to specify non-electric sewing machines, and omitting the entry at serial number 104.
